Describe the Organization's Program Activity:
Part 3
IN THE PROCESS OF REMODELING A HOUSE FROM 1900 TO OUR NEW MUSEUM. WE OFFER TOURS TO OUR CURRENT MUSEUM AND PUMP HOUSE. ANSWER RESEARCH REQUESTS FROM THE PUBLIC. ENGAGED THE YOUTH IN THE COMMUNITY TO WORK ON THE REMODELING AND LANDSCAPING PROJECTS. SAVED THE SMELTER PUMPING STATION FROM BEING DESTROYED DURING THE EPA CLEAN UP. PHOTOGRAPH AND AND CATALOGED ARTIFACTS. ENGAGED COMMUNITY IN SUPPORTING THE WASHINGTON STATE NATIONAL GUARD WITH THEIR COMMUNITY PROJECT OF REMODELING THE NEW MUSEUM.
